Do leg pumps help lymphedema?

Lymphoedema can go down quite quickly from an arm or leg but the lymph fluid might collect in the trunk of your body and cause discomfort. The limb might also swell again quite quickly when the pump is removed. But a pump can sometimes help to soften the tissues of a limb.

How often should you use a lymphedema pump?

Using this 1-2 times per day can help with the long term management of swelling disorders. This helps with both vein and lymphatic disorders. Important: A pneumatic compression pump is not a replacement for compression garments, exercise, or manual lymphatic drainage.

How to reduce swelling in legs?

When the legs feel swollen,firm,or tight,it helps to tread cold water and use foot baths that alternate between hot and cold water.

  • Elevating the legs relieves some of the pressure and promotes the flow of fluids from the body’s extremities.
  • A low-sodium diet prevents excessive water retention and promotes the efficient exchange of bodily fluids.
